At NMYCA, we always tell our cadets that they can accomplish anything they set their minds to. We are so fortunate to have so many success stories from the last 13 years. We would like to share one in particular with everyone. The young man in this story graduated Cycle 9, and while his success is not more important than any other graduates, we are sharing because of the extraordinary experiences he has had since graduating NMYCA. Adam Jarrell is from Hobbs, NM. He, like most of our cadets, struggled in school and in life. His mom is a Juvenile Probation Officer in Hobbs and heard about our program. Adam attended NMYCA in July of 2005 graduating December 2005. Upon completion of the program, he joined the New Mexico National Guard and served over seas in Afghanistan. Upon his return, he was hired as a Lea County Sheriffs Deputy. He faced lots of adversity throughout his life and has come out on top. He currently owns his own Professional Executive Protection company (body-guarding) in LA and has worked with lots of HUGE stars, as you can see by the pictures. When told he wouldnt make it in Hollywood, he set his mind to prove those who made that statement wrong! And has done so in a big way!! He came to visit yesterday, and wanted to give our current cadets a message If I can do it, so can you. He knows that without ChalleNGe, he would never have been able to accomplish his dreams and have the life he has. He has worked extremely hard to get where he is, and will never forget how he got there!! #ChalleNGe2Change #FollowYourDreams
